Virtual OK

  • Prescription refills/medication adjustments

  • Review lab tests/imaging results

  • Mental health – anxiety, depression

  • UTI/bladder/urinary condition

  • Mild cold/cough/flu

  • Forms that do not require a physical exam

Virtual OK if:
follow-up and not worsened or significantly changed

  • Headache

  • Sexual health

  • Dizziness/vertigo

  • Numbness/tingling

  • Moderate cold/cough/flu

  • Stomach/digestion/gastro issues

  • Follow-up on pain – back, chest, abdominal, muscle, joint

In-Person Required

  • Anytime a patient or provider prefers an in-person visit

  • Well baby/child exam, prenatal care

  • Procedures - biopsy, liquid nitrogen

  • Severe illness or cold/cough/flu

  • Child with fever

  • New pain – back, chest, abdominal, ear

  • Muscle/tendon/joint pain/injury

  • Language barrier

  • Rashes/skin conditions

These visits require a physical exam, procedures or immunizations, or are types of care best done in person.
